摘要:

皮带机润滑系统智能化控制直接影响设备运行效率,传统润滑控制存在监测精度低、状态识别困难、响应滞后等问题。智能照明指示技术与润滑控制系统融合为解决技术难题提供创新路径,该装置通过多参数传感器实现润滑状态实时感知,建立润滑参数与照明信号智能映射关系,采用多色LED编码技术显示润滑状态。装置构建照明指示驱动的自适应决策算法,实现润滑过程精准控制,实验表明,该装置有效提升润滑系统响应速度和控制精度。

Abstract:

The intelligent control level of belt conveyor lubrication systems directly aff ects equipment operational e fficiency. Traditional lubrication control suff ers from low monitoring precision, di fficult status identification, and delayed response. The integration of intelligent lighting indication technology with lubrication control systems provides an innovative approach to solving these technical challenges. This device achieves real-time lubrication status sensing through multi-parameter sensors, establishes intelligent mapping relationships between lubrication parameters and lighting signals, and employs multi-color LED encoding technology to display lubrication status. The device constructs adaptive decision algorithms driven by lighting indication to achieve precise lubrication process control. Experiments demonstrate that this device eff ectively improves the response speed and control precision of lubrication systems.
